Regarding the header files (especially tcp_udp.h) - Corinna Vinschen wrote:
> UDP is supported. Only most net related header files
> which are installed on many Unices are missing. Most needed contents
> are defined somewhere else, finally in winsock2.h.
Maybe including "winsock2.h" will get you further??
